加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.92zhanzhang.com.cn/)- AI行业应用、低代码、大数据、区块链、物联设备!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

Linux高效开发工具链速建指南

发布时间:2026-01-14 11:57:00 所属栏目:Linux 来源:DaWei
导读:  在服务网格工程师的日常工作中,高效开发工具链是提升生产力的关键。Linux系统作为许多微服务架构和容器化部署的基础环境,其工具链的配置与优化直接影响到开发效率和系统稳定性。   推荐使用Zsh作为默认shel

  在服务网格工程师的日常工作中,高效开发工具链是提升生产力的关键。Linux系统作为许多微服务架构和容器化部署的基础环境,其工具链的配置与优化直接影响到开发效率和系统稳定性。


  推荐使用Zsh作为默认shell,配合Oh My Zsh框架可以大幅提升命令行体验。通过插件管理、智能补全和主题定制,能够快速定位常用命令并减少输入错误。


  Vim或Neovim是高效的代码编辑器选择,结合插件如Coc.nvim或ALE,可以实现代码自动补全、语法检查和实时错误提示。对于需要多语言支持的开发场景,这些工具能显著提升编码效率。


2026效果图由AI设计,仅供参考

  Docker和Kubernetes是构建现代服务网格的核心工具。熟悉docker build、docker-compose以及kubectl命令,有助于快速搭建测试环境,并与服务网格(如Istio)进行集成。


  CI/CD流程中,Jenkins、GitLab CI或GitHub Actions是常见的自动化工具。合理配置流水线脚本,能够实现代码提交后的自动构建、测试和部署,减少人为操作带来的风险。


  网络调试方面,tcpdump、Wireshark和curl是必备工具。它们可以帮助分析服务间的通信问题,特别是在服务网格环境下,理解流量路径和延迟至关重要。


  版本控制工具如Git必须熟练掌握,包括分支管理、合并策略和代码审查流程。良好的Git实践可以避免冲突,提高团队协作效率。


  持续学习和关注社区动态也是服务网格工程师的重要习惯。通过阅读官方文档、参与技术论坛和开源项目,能够及时掌握最新工具和最佳实践。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章